two.1.4) Short description
GCRE Limited seek to appoint a suitably qualified, experienced design-led consultancy team to prepare a Site Development Masterplan (SDM) to determine the site landscape and
infrastructure layout for the development of a research and business campus built around the Rail Testing Facilities at the Nant Helen/Onllwyn site. The project will transform the 475-hectare post-industrial landscape into a world leading centre for
research, testing, validation and innovation for the rail industry in a restored, ecologically diverse, landscape setting.
The project will embody innovation at the core of its design and construction, comprising facilities and services for the whole rail industry allowing the design, testing and validation of new trains, systems, components and technologies.
The SDM will be used for the following purposes:
> As the basis for detailed design stage and subsequent
construction.
> To inform the Railway System Outline Design, which will define
the technical requirements of the railway test facility.
> To calibrate and support the development of the parallel
earthworks design.
> To input to the site wide energy strategy.
The masterplan consultant will need to work closely with three other teams developing the Railway System Outline Design, the Earthworks design and the Energy Strategy.
All four teams will need to produce tightly integrated packages that reflect the needs/requirements of each other.
The products of the Masterplan will be used by GCRE to procure a range of Design & Build contractors for the various site premises and a [separate] contractor who will develop the detailed landscape design and construct it.

two.2.4) Description of the procurement
GCRE Limited is looking to procure a suitably qualified Design-led team with experience of designing and carrying out large scale master planning projects to facilitate the subsequent design and construction of the Global Centre for Rail Excellence Innovation Campus (the "Centre"). The Centre is to be constructed both at the site of the former Nant Helen Opencast Coal site and at the Onllwyn Washery. The completed centre will have two rail test track loops, rail sidings, buildings and other infrastructure.
To help GCRE Ltd deliver this ambitious project a design-led multidisciplinary design team is required to prepare a masterplan that will include innovation proposals for the future landscape of the whole site, proposals for an innovation campus incorporating the accommodation requirements of the facility and associated activities, and incorporating the design of the track testing facility. The project will transform the 475-hectare post-industrial landscape into a world leading centre for research, testing, validation and innovation for the rail industry in a restored, ecologically diverse, landscape setting.
GCRE Ltd wishes to work collaboratively with the Design Team in the design and delivery of a Masterplan for the Global Centre for Rail Excellence.
The contractor will be appointed on a single stage basis.
